Output ed3bfa08c53df0b1d78a6ac4fc1761c4b43665eacd6c689d88267cadb4b5caa9:13

value
168277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e4e88c2c40c4eb2e66dd8a9f22fdf0d89355fd35 OP_EQUAL
address
3NZNZy76ADDo9x3oewe5ocpexVjjHDPRbH
transaction
ed3bfa08c53df0b1d78a6ac4fc1761c4b43665eacd6c689d88267cadb4b5caa9
confirmations
224319
spent
true